A vibrant and flavorful vegetable stew, Sataraš is a staple in Bosnian cuisine, especially during warmer months. It's a simple yet delicious dish made with a medley of fresh vegetables like peppers, tomatoes, and onions, slow-cooked to perfection. It can be served as a side dish or a light main course.
Asida is a staple Sudanese dish made from sorghum flour, forming a soft, dough-like base. It's traditionally served with a flavorful vegetable stew (mullah) that can vary widely but often includes tomatoes, onions, and spices.

A staple dish in South Sudan, Ugali (a stiff maize porridge) is often served with a flavorful vegetable stew, providing a hearty and nutritious meal.
